ad转换double取整
来源:学生作业帮助网 编辑:作业帮 时间:2024/11/18 05:16:46
doubleb=a-(int)a;
double-spacevi.隔行打vt.将(文件)隔行打n.两倍行距过去式double-spaced过去分词double-spaced现在分词double-spacingdouble-spacedt
111sum210.1sum21s20看清楚了,是0.99999999999994316不是1,精度问题,计算机认为0.99999999999994316与1是没有差别的.所以显示的时候显示了1之所以
doublef=25.01258;f=StrToFloat(FormatFloat("#.000",f));再问:StrToFloat这个函数是C#里面的吗,,找不到再答:doublef=23.012
比如8位的AD转换吧,转换0~5V为数字量信号,就是把5V分成256份,每份是5/256,这个也就是精度,最小一份就是5/256V,0.02V左右,比如输入信号为5V,就占了256份,AD输出结果换成
使用强制类型转换,就是要转换的类型,加个括号.intiA;doubledA;iA=1234;dA=(double)iA;//这样dA就等于1234.00dA=12.34567;iA=(int)dA;/
double(*A)[3]=(double(*)[3])malloc(3*3*sizeof(double));
因为图像默认是uint8或bool型(二值图)的;uint8型的计算结果会默认保存为uint8型,超出范围会强制转换,所以要先转成double型.
ad转换时的参考电压是内部T行网络的标准电压,参考电压可以认为是你的最高上限电压(不超过电源电压),当信号电压较低时,可以降低参考电压来提高分辨率.改变参考电压后,同样二进制表示的电压值就会不一样,最
http://www.tztvu.edu.cn/kfjy/bak2001x/bkjy/jsj/bxk/jk/kcdh/zd702.ppt
------------------------------------------------------------//ADC0809模数转换//ADC0809采样通道3输入的模拟量,转换后结果显
一个double型的数强制转换后就把小数点后去了这个相当于if(x
msp430单片机的模数转换模块--ADC12ADC12模块中由以下部分组成:输入的16路模拟开关,ADC内部电压参考源,ADC12内核,ADC时钟源部分,采集与保持/触发源部分,ADC数据输出部分,
貌似不需要adda没有模拟信号还是不要最多端口不够用,需要74
两份,两份!或者:加倍,加倍!看上下文语境~
doulesugar,doublemilk.
所谓的A/D转换就是把模拟量转换成数字量.因为我们的电脑,数控设备,机器人等等处理信息的基本模式是布尔逻辑,也就是基于与或非电路.此时需要把外界的一些模拟量的信息转换成数字量的信息进行数据处理.比如P
单片机一般的ADC是没有问题的,我觉得很有可能是下述原因之一:1.是不是电平有跳动的不稳定,比如输入电平抖动(干扰导致),你只是肉眼没看出来而已,所以认为它是稳定的.这个解决方法如果输入是稳定电压(直
ADC就是数电上的digitaltoanalogueconverter,数字信号转换成模拟信号,你是对的
表是通过实际测量试验得出的.每一个温度都对应一个测量电压值,可以把需要测量的温度区间分成几十个测量点,落在每个相邻点之间的数值通过线性计算得到,查询的时候首先进行A/D得到电压值然后查表确定上限和下限